1. Breathtaking Natural Beauty

The Norwegian Fjords are renowned for their dramatic landscapes, characterized by steep cliffs, cascading waterfalls, and serene waters. The UNESCO World Heritage-listed Geirangerfjord and Nærøyfjord, with their towering mountains and lush greenery, offer a visual feast that can invigorate the senses. For digital nomads, the opportunity to work amidst such natural beauty can enhance creativity and productivity. Imagine taking a break from your laptop to step outside and soak in the stunning views, or finding a peaceful spot on deck to brainstorm ideas while surrounded by nature.

5. Outdoor Activities

For those who enjoy outdoor adventures, the Norwegian Fjords are a playground of activities. Hiking, kayaking, and cycling are just a few options available to digital nomads looking to explore the natural wonders of the region. After a productive work session, you can take advantage of the fjords’ numerous hiking trails, such as the famous Preikestolen (Pulpit Rock) or Trolltunga (Troll’s Tongue). These excursions not only offer a physical challenge but also provide an opportunity to disconnect from screens and reconnect with nature.
